Why ocean conservation?

The ocean covers over 71% of the planet. It is our life source, supporting humanity’s sustenance and that of every other organism on earth.
The ocean produces at least 50% of the planet’s oxygen. It acts as the planet’s chief climate regulator. With 90% of big fish populations depleted, and 50% of coral reefs destroyed, we are taking more from the ocean than can be replenished.

What are some of ONE°15’s eco efforts?

  • Annual Eco Dive/ Marina Clean-up for Members and various water sports associations in Singapore to clean up the water within our marina.
  • Singapore’s First Man-made Coral Garden in a Marina is used as a coral research site by NUS Reef Ecology Laboratory to provide a safe and controlled environment for the public to dive and learn about the marine world.
  • Eco-exhibition was staged previously to create awareness about marine conservation which featured a life-size display of a whale skeleton.
  • Pledging of single-use plastics elimination from our Organiser operations by 2025. Disposables including water bottles, cutlery, straws have been replaced in our hotel rooms, meeting rooms and restaurants.
